I'm a lip gloss and lipstick wearer so I am always cleaning my drip tips with alcohol wipes to prevent any buildup of germs or lip product residue (eew). If I don't have any wipes handy I'll just give the tips a good rinse with really hot water and paper towels multiple times a day. My tank is also disassembled and washed out at least once a day as well.

My MVP is always in my jeans pocket or in my side purse pocket that I've dedicated to vape gear. I've never had a problem with pocket funk or lint getting in my drip tip, but for peace of mind I just toss on one of those disposable tip covers when traveling about.

As far as sharing? I almost never share my primary setup with other folks. Some call me stingy for not letting them drool all over my stuff but whatevs. I did wise up at larger functions after the zillionth request to try vaping and busted out an old matching evod tank and battery to bring with me at parties. That way they can check it out, share whatever germs they want, and I won't cry inside if they drop it. ;)
